Clars Auctions will be featuring an array of exceptional highlights in their Important Summer Fine Art Sale on June 20th. One of the most exciting works in the sale is a rare, oil on canvas by the Spanish Surrealist, Salvador Dali (1904-1989), titled, Portrait of Mrs. Luther Greene, This painting was commissioned by the sitter’s husband in New York City in 1942 (which was also the year of the artist’s first retrospective at the Museum of Modern Art). The portrait depicts the patron seated in the foreground, wrapped in a red robe. Behind her is a classic, Dalíesque desert landscape with two figures standing in the distance. An amorphous hill on the far right is dotted with buildings, resembling a forgotten ghost town and a small boat sits beached by the shore on the far left. This exemplary piece is accompanied by the preliminary sketches done by the artist in preparation for the painting. A second important highlight in Clars June sale is a serigraph by American Pop art pioneer, Roy Lichtenstein (American, 1923-1997) titled, Reverie, from 1965. Pictured is a young woman holding a microphone while a speech bubble over her head reads the lyrics, “THE MELODY HAUNTS MY REVERIE...” This lyric is from the 1927, Tin Pan Alley song, Stardust. A third highlight is an oil on canvas by Harlem Renaissance artist, Aaron Douglas (American, 1899-1979). Douglas developed a distinctive, graphic style that combined the aesthetic exploration of modernism with more traditional African subject matter. As seen in this Untitled work, the figures are depicted in an African village or tribal setting, dancing, holding spears, or traversing a jungle-like landscape. In addition to the aforementioned works in the Important Summer Fine Art Sale on June 20th, Clars will also be offering abstract sculptures by Claire Falkenstein, a life-size bronze gown by Karen LaMonte, a suite of six bullfighting paintings by LeRoy Neiman, an abstract expressionist oil by Tancredi Parmigiani, and much more.
